Emergency Crews Battle Large Fire at Hamlin Family Property in Gaston County – Speedway Digest

A large residential fire broke out Sunday evening at a property in Gaston County, North Carolina, identified in public records as being owned by a company managed by NASCAR driver Denny Hamlin, with records also indicating that his parents reside at the location.

Emergency officials reported that the incident occurred around 6 p.m. on Blacksnake Road, northeast of Stanley, drawing multiple fire departments from across the county.

Crews arriving on scene encountered an active structure fire though authorities did not immediately confirm the outcome of that situation. Responders worked to contain the flames while advising the public to avoid the area due to heavy emergency activity and the scale of the response.

The blaze prompted a coordinated effort from several local departments, including the Lucia-Riverbend Fire Department, as teams worked through the evening to bring the situation under control.

The fire remains under investigation by county emergency services.
